ICUMSA 45 Refined Sugar: A Brewer's Top Ally ?

For home brewers , achieving consistent and predictable results is paramount. The ICUMSA 45 pure sugar signifies a low level of tint , which is incredibly important for brewers aiming for a bright straw-colored beer . Higher color sugar can impart undesirable tastes and opacity to the finished product , negatively impacting its visual appeal . Consequently, choosing ICUMSA 45 sugar provides a reliable base, allowing brewers to direct their efforts on flavor profiles and the final result without color complications.
